Promise.all()方法的实现

function promiseAll(promises){
	return new Promise(function(resolve,reject){
		if(!Array.isArray(promises)){
			return reject(new TypeError("argument must be anarray"))
		}
		var countNum=0;
		var promiseNum=promises.length;
		var resolvedvalue=new Array(promiseNum);
		for(var i=0;i

 

你可能感兴趣的:(Promise.all()方法的实现)